just point your AI here
Conversational AI assistant accessible from any webpage. Open the sidebar and start typing.
Bravo can read and analyze the content of your current tab. Ask questions about any webpage, email, or document — right from the sidebar.
Gmail (summarize threads, search inbox), Google Calendar (find meetings, summarize events), and Google Drive (search files, get quick summaries and answers).
Google integrations are connected separately from Bravo sign-in and can be managed at Dashboard → Connections.
Attach files via the paperclip icon or drag-and-drop. Folders can be dragged onto the sidebar and are automatically zipped for upload.
Supported formats: PDF, DOCX, XLSX, CSV, and ZIP files. ZIP files are navigable as directories.
Bravo requests certain Google permissions (OAuth scopes) to power its Gmail, Calendar, and Drive integrations. For details on each scope and how it's used, see the Privacy Policy.
Free — $0/month, 100 credits per month. No credit card required.
Starter — $5/month, 500 credits per month. Best for regular use. Upgrade from Dashboard → Plans & Billing.
Free credits reset on your signup anniversary. Starter credits reset at the start of each Stripe billing cycle. Unused credits do not roll over.
100 credits = $1. Credits map directly to actual AI model costs with no markup. To see credits used for a specific message, click the ellipsis menu (⋯) under the message.
Starter subscribers can purchase add-on credit packs: 500 credits for $5 (one-time). Packs expire 6 months after purchase and are consumed after your monthly credits run out. Credit packs and refund credits do not reset — once used, they're gone.
Purchase from Dashboard → Plans & Billing → "Add Credits".
When a message costs credits, they're deducted in this order:
Within the same type, the grant expiring soonest is used first.
If a message is cancelled or errors out after partial work was done, credits are charged for that work. Retrying picks up where it left off — you won't be double-charged.
View your credit balance and usage at Dashboard → Plans & Billing. You can also ask Bravo "how many credits do I have?" directly in the chat.
Download a CSV of your credit usage from Dashboard → Plans & Billing → "Usage History". Select a date range (up to 90 days).
Cancel anytime via Dashboard → Plans & Billing → "Manage plan". Cancellation takes effect at the end of your current billing period. No partial refunds.
Your plan stays active until that date — you can reactivate anytime before then via "Manage plan". On cancellation, Starter credits expire immediately and you're downgraded to Free with a fresh 100-credit grant. Any remaining credit packs survive the downgrade and stay usable until their own expiry.
Uninstalling the Chrome extension does not cancel a paid subscription.
If a payment fails, your plan enters a "past due" state. During this time your existing credits remain usable, but no new credits are issued.
Stripe retries automatically over ~2 weeks. If a retry succeeds, your plan returns to active and new credits are issued. If all retries fail, your subscription is cancelled and you're downgraded to Free with 100 credits.
Your dashboard is at /dashboard. It includes Plans & Billing, Personalization, and Connections.
If you signed in with Google, your name and avatar come from your Google Account settings. Update them there, then sign out and back in to resync.
If you signed in with email, set your name via the nickname field in Personalization.
Personalize Bravo at /dashboard/personalization. Settings apply across all conversations.
Open the menu (three-dot icon, top right) → "Zoom" row → pick 75% to 125%.
Usually caused by an ad blocker blocking cookies from *.bravo.ai. Configure your ad blocker to allow them. Bravo does not serve ads.
This means the Google account in your browser tab differs from the one connected to Bravo. Switch to the correct account in the browser tab, or reconnect via Dashboard → Connections.
Can't find what you need? Email humans@bravo.ai for general support or billing@bravo.ai for billing questions.